Roy Hodgson has revealed West Brom went "into overdrive" when they discovered striker Shane Long had a heart problem.
The 25-year-old was reportedly diagnosed with pericarditis, an inflammation of the sac surrounding the heart, brought on by an infection.
Hodgson was quoted by the Daily Mirror as saying: "Anytime anything affects the heart region it's a concern of course, we don't take any injury or sickness lightly."
